RESOLUTION NO. 94-23
A RESOLUTION OF THE CITY OF OCOEE, FLORIDA,
ESTABLISHING A MILLAGE RATE FOR AD VALOREM
TAXES FOR THE CITY OF OCOEE FOR THE FISCAL
YEAR BEGINNING OCTOBER 1, 1994 AND ENDING
SEPTEMBER 30, 1995, STATING THE PERCENTAGE BY
WHICH THE MILLAGE RATE EXCEEDS THE ROLLED-BACK
RATE COMPUTED PURSUANT TO SECTION 200.065,
FLORIDA STATUTES; PROVIDING FOR MILLAGE
ADJUSTMENT; PROVIDING FOR COLLECTION OF TAXES;
PROVIDING FOR SEVERABILITY; PROVIDING AN
EFFECTIVE DATE.
WHEREAS, the City of Ocoee, Florida, has received the report
of the Orange County Property Appraiser stating the amount of
assessed values which he has certified to the Florida Department of
Revenue for non-exempt real and tangible personal property within
the City for the year 1994 ; and
WHEREAS, in order to provide the revenue necessary for the
operation of the City for its Fiscal Year beginning October 1,
1994, and ending September 30, 1995, the City Commission of the
City of Ocoee has determined the rate of ad valorem tax levy that
must be assessed for the year 1994; and
WHEREAS, pursuant to Section 2 0. 065 (5) , Florida Statutes, the
City Commission intends that th millage when applied to the
extended tax roll will generate the same tax revenue as when
applied to the Certification of Taxable Value prepared by the
Orange County Property Appraiser on June 30, 1994 ; and
WHEREAS, the provisions of Chapter 200 of the Florida
Statutes prescribing the method of fixing millage have been
complied with;
N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T RESOLVED BY THE CITY COMMISSION OF THE
CITY OF OCOEE, FLORIDA AS FOLLOWS:
SECTION 1. Authority. The City Commission of the City of
Ocoee has the authority to adopt this Resolution pursuant to
Article VIII of the Constitution of the State of Florida and
Chapters 166 and 200, Florida Statutes.
SECTION 2 . Millage Levy. The City Commission of the City
of Ocoee hereby adopts, establishes and levies a millage rate for
ad valorem taxation of real and business personal property within
the City of Ocoee, Florida, for the fiscal year beginning October
1, 1994 and ending September 30, 1995, at the rate of $4. 00 per
$1, 000. 00 of assessed valuation.
SECTION 3. Percentage Increase Over Rolled-Back Rate. The
millage rate, as herein levied, exceeds the rolled-back rate
computed pursuant to Section 200. 065, Florida Statutes, by 2 .59%,
such percentage increase being characterized as the percentage
increase in property taxes adopted by the City Commission of the
City of Ocoee.
SECTION 4. Millage Adjustment. The City Commission hereby
authorizes the City Manager to administratively provide the
Property Appraiser with the millage adjustment, pursuant to his
report of the aggregate change in the assessment roll as provided
for by Section 200. 065 (5) , Florida Statutes.
SECTION 5. Collection of Taxes. The tax shall be
collected by the Orange County Tax Collector, subject to discounts
prescribed by law, and distributed to the City in accordance with
Florida law.

RESOLUTION'O. 94- 24
A RESOLUTION OF THE CITY OF OCOEE, ORANGE
COUNTY, FLORIDA, ADOPTING A FINAL BUDGET FOR
THE FISCAL YEAR BEGINNING OCTOBER 1, 1994 AND
ENDING SEPTEMBER 30, 1995; PROVIDING FOR
SEVERABILITY; PROVIDING AN EFFECTIVE DATE.
WHEREAS, the City Manager of the City of Ocoee, Florida has
submitted an estimate of the expenditures necessary to carry on the
city government for the Fiscal Year beginning October 1, 1994 and
ending September 30, 1995; and
WHEREAS, the estimated revenues to be received by the City
during said period from ad valorem taxes and other sources has been
submitted to the City Commission; and
WHEREAS, all applicable legal requirements pertaining to
public notices and hearings have been satisfied within specified
deadlines and prior to final adoption of this Resolution; and
WHEREAS, the City Commission has, in meeting duly assembled,
examined and carefully considered the proposed budget;
N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T RESOLVED BY THE CITY COMMISSION OF THE
CITY OF OCOEE, FLORIDA, AS FOLLOWS:
SECTION 1. Authority. The City Commission of the City of
Ocoee has the authority to adopt this Resolution pursuant to
Article VIII of the Constitution of the State of Florida and
Chapters 166 and 200, Florida Statutes.
SECTION 2. Adoption of Final Budget. Attached hereto as
Schedule "A" and incorporated herein by reference is the final
budget for the City of Ocoee for the Fiscal Year beginning October
1, 1994 and ending September 30, 1995, said final budget being
hereby confirmed, adopted and approved in all respects by the City
Commission of the City of Ocoee.
SECTION 3. Appropriations. There are hereby expressly
appropriated out of anticipated revenues all funds and monies
necessary to meet the appropriations stipulated by and in said
final budget.
